“Indecision” by Nikki Frankel is painted in oil on canvas. This painting portrays a young woman leaning against a door frame, light coming from a room behind the figure. The composition is constructed so that the viewer looks through a doorway into an internal space, private and hidden, like an individual’s thoughts. The figure leans against the door frame in a state of contemplation and indecision, not committing herself to either room. Inspired by artists such as Edward Hopper and Johannes Vermeer, Nikki is curious about the affect that spaces that we inhabit have on our thoughts and feelings.
